The Museo Nazionale della Scienza e della Tecnologia Leonardo da Vinci, located in Milan, Italy, is one of the largest science and technology museums in Europe. It is dedicated to Leonardo da Vinci, showcasing his work and inventions alongside a vast collection of scientific and technological artifacts. The museum aims to promote the understanding and appreciation of science and technology through its exhibitions, educational programs, and research activities.

Extensive galleries dedicated to Leonardo da Vinci's work, including models of his inventions and studies.
Hands-on exhibits that allow visitors to engage directly with scientific principles and technological innovations.
A variety of workshops and educational programs designed for students, families, and adults to explore science and technology.
Regularly updated exhibitions on various topics in science, technology, and their impact on society.
A comprehensive collection of books, documents, and archives related to science and technology, accessible for research and study.
Outdoor spaces featuring large-scale exhibits, including historic vehicles and machinery.
Online virtual tours that allow remote visitors to explore the museum's collections and exhibits.
The museum conducts and supports research in the history of science and technology, contributing to academic and public knowledge.
Hosts special events, lectures, and conferences on various topics related to science and technology.
A shop offering a wide range of educational toys, books, and souvenirs related to science and technology.
